Why Regular Roof Rack Maintenance Matters
Regular maintenance is not merely an optional chore; it’s a critical step in preserving the integrity and performance of your aluminum roof rack. Aluminum, while naturally corrosion-resistant due to its passive oxide layer, can still suffer from environmental wear. Consistent cleaning helps remove corrosive agents like road salt, grime, and acidic bird droppings, preventing them from compromising the metal’s surface. Furthermore, routine inspections can catch minor issues like loose fasteners or early signs of oxidation before they escalate into costly repairs, ensuring your rack remains secure and safe for all your cargo needs. Essential Cleaning Techniques for Aluminum Roof Racks

Gentle Cleaning for Routine Care
For general dirt and dust accumulation, a gentle cleaning routine is sufficient and helps prevent buildup. Begin by thoroughly rinsing your roof rack with fresh water to remove any loose debris, mud, or dirt. This crucial first step prevents abrasive particles from scratching the aluminum surface during scrubbing. Next, prepare a solution of mild car soap or dish soap mixed with warm water. Using a soft sponge, microfiber cloth, or soft-bristled brush, gently wash the entire surface of the rack. Avoid using harsh chemical cleaners or abrasive scrubbing pads, as these can strip protective coatings or scratch the aluminum finish, accelerating future deterioration. After washing, rinse the rack thoroughly with clean water to remove all soap residue, which can otherwise leave water spots or streaks. Finally, dry the roof rack completely with a clean towel to prevent water spots and minimize the chance of corrosion, especially in areas with hard water.

Tackling Stubborn Stains and Oxidation
When your aluminum roof rack shows signs of stubborn stains, dullness, or the tell-tale white, powdery film of oxidation, more focused treatment is needed. For light oxidation, a simple solution of equal parts white vinegar and water can be effective. Apply it with a cloth and let it sit for a few minutes before scrubbing gently and rinsing. A paste made from borax and a small amount of water can also be applied to specific spots, scrubbed, and then rinsed off. For heavier oxidation or a more significant “plaque” buildup, you might need to step up your game. Aluminum polishes, sometimes used with very fine 0000 grade steel wool, can help restore shine and remove discoloration. For more severe cases, a polishing compound applied with a machine polisher and a white pad can effectively cut through heavy oxidation. In extreme situations, some detailers even resort to 4000-grit water-based sandpaper for preliminary removal of very tough plaque, always followed by careful polishing to restore the finish. Always work in small sections, test on an inconspicuous area first, and ensure thorough rinsing after any treatment to remove chemical residues.

Understanding Oxidation and Corrosion Prevention
Aluminum’s inherent corrosion resistance comes from a thin, passive oxide layer that naturally forms on its surface when exposed to air. However, this layer can be compromised by various environmental factors. Prolonged exposure to moisture, especially in coastal areas with high salt levels, or acidic pollutants like industrial fallout and bird droppings, can break down this protective barrier, leading to visible oxidation. UV radiation also plays a role, degrading any existing coatings and weakening the aluminum surface over time. Furthermore, a significant concern is galvanic corrosion, which occurs when aluminum comes into direct contact with “noble metals” like stainless steel or copper in the presence of an electrolyte (like moisture). In such scenarios, the aluminum acts as a sacrificial anode and corrodes rapidly to protect the other metal. Understanding these mechanisms is the first step toward effective protection.
Advanced Protective Coatings
To significantly enhance your aluminum roof rack’s resilience, consider applying advanced protective coatings. Some aluminum roof racks come from the factory with specialized treatments like anodizing, an electrolytic process that thickens and hardens the natural oxide layer, creating an incredibly durable barrier resistant to UV rays, salt, and scratches. For aftermarket application, powder coating offers a tough, scratch-resistant finish that is highly durable. While often a professional service, it provides excellent long-term protection.
For DIY enthusiasts seeking practical solutions, silicone sprays and waxes are readily available and provide a sacrificial layer that helps prevent rust and corrosion, needing regular reapplication. More robust options include dedicated silicone or elastomeric coatings, similar to those used on aluminum roofs, which offer excellent UV protection, flexibility to accommodate thermal expansion, and superior waterproofing. These coatings form a resilient barrier against harsh weather and environmental contaminants, extending the lifespan of your roof rack considerably.

Preventing Galvanic Corrosion
Galvanic corrosion is a silent threat to aluminum components, particularly when they are assembled with fasteners or accessories made from more noble metals like stainless steel. This electrochemical reaction can accelerate aluminum degradation. To combat this, non-conductive barriers are crucial. When assembling your roof rack or attaching accessories, always insert plastic or rubber washers, bushings, or gaskets between the aluminum parts and any stainless steel bolts, nuts, or mounting plates. Wrapping fasteners with Teflon tape can also provide an effective insulating layer. These barriers physically separate the dissimilar metals, preventing the electron flow that drives galvanic corrosion. In specific, highly corrosive environments, sacrificial anodes made of zinc or magnesium can be employed, though these are more common in marine applications and might be overkill for a typical vehicle roof rack. The simpler approach of using non-conductive barriers is highly effective and easily implementable for most users.

Regular Inspection
A vigilant eye is your best tool for extending your roof rack’s life. Make it a habit to perform monthly checks on all components. Look for loose bolts, especially at mounting points, and tighten them as needed. Inspect welds for any cracks or signs of stress, and examine rubber pads or gaskets for wear, cracking, or deterioration. Annually, it’s beneficial to remove your roof rack entirely, clean the contact points on your vehicle’s roof, and then re-install it, ensuring all components are properly aligned and secured. This also provides an opportunity to inspect hidden areas. Don’t forget to check and lubricate moving parts like locks and quick-release mechanisms. A dry silicone spray or graphite powder is ideal for lubricating locks, as oil-based lubricants can attract dust and grime, hindering their function.
Important Usage Tips
Beyond cleaning and inspection, how you use and store your roof rack significantly impacts its longevity. Always clean your rack promptly after exposure to harsh conditions, such as driving on salted roads, through muddy trails, or if acidic spills like bird droppings occur. Rinse these contaminants off with fresh water and dry thoroughly. When your roof rack isn’t in use for extended periods, especially during seasons when you don’t need the extra cargo space, consider removing and storing it indoors. This protects it from unnecessary UV degradation, harsh weather, and potential theft. Crucially, never take your vehicle through an automatic car wash with the roof rack installed. The powerful brushes and high-pressure jets can damage the rack, its components, or even your vehicle. Finally, always adhere to the manufacturer’s weight capacity limits and distribute your load evenly to prevent structural stress on both the rack and your vehicle.

Frequently Asked Questions
How often should I clean my aluminum roof rack?
For general maintenance, cleaning your aluminum roof rack after long trips or once a month is recommended. If you frequently drive in salty environments (coastal areas, winter roads) or dirty conditions (off-roading), clean it immediately after exposure to prevent corrosive buildup and oxidation.
Can I use household cleaners on my aluminum roof rack?
While mild dish soap and water are generally safe for routine cleaning, avoid harsh household cleaners like oven cleaner, strong degreasers, or abrasive scouring powders. These can damage the aluminum’s finish, strip protective coatings, and accelerate oxidation. Stick to mild, pH-neutral solutions or specialized aluminum cleaners.
What are the signs of aluminum oxidation?
Aluminum oxidation typically appears as a dulling of the surface, often with a chalky, white, or powdery residue. In more advanced stages, it can look pitted or discolored. Unlike rust on steel, which is reddish-brown, aluminum oxidation is usually lighter and more diffuse.
Is it necessary to remove my roof rack during winter?
While not strictly necessary for all racks, removing your aluminum roof rack during winter, especially in regions where roads are salted, is highly recommended. Road salt is extremely corrosive and can accelerate oxidation and damage fasteners. Storing it indoors also protects it from prolonged exposure to harsh weather and UV rays.
How does UV light affect aluminum roof racks?
UV light itself doesn’t directly degrade bare aluminum as it does plastics or paints. However, it can break down any protective coatings (like clear coats, powder coats, or waxes) applied to the aluminum. Once these coatings are compromised, the bare aluminum becomes more susceptible to environmental factors like moisture and pollutants, which then lead to oxidation.
